The global Cosmetic Grade Propylene Glycol market size was valued at approximately USD 240 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 420 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period. Cosmetic grade propylene glycol is a synthetic organic compound used as a carrier and skin conditioning agent in personal care and cosmetic products. Its ability to efficiently carry other substances into the skin makes it highly popular in formulations such as moisturizers, creams, deodorants, and shampoos, contributing significantly to the cosmetics industry ecosystem. Compliance with international cosmetic regulations such as the European Cosmetics Regulation and FDA standards are critical for market entry and competitiveness. Stringent certification processes and adherence to organic and natural product labeling bolster consumer trust and justify premium pricing, impacting operational costs but fostering long-term market resilience.
